*FREEHOLD* Stunning character 2 bedroomed cottage which has been altered from its origional design to allow for a loft room a fantstic conservatory to the rear.

Ideally situated within walking distance of open countryside, this charming home also benefits from convenient access to Hadfield town centre, offering a range of shops, cafes, and Hadfield train station. Boasting stunning views over Roughfields and far-reaching views of the surrounding hills.

The ground floor features a tastefully decorated lounge, a well-appointed kitchen complete with understairs storage, and a recently constructed conservatory to the rear, which includes an additional storage cupboard.

To the first floor, the property offers a spacious main bedroom with bespoke fitted wardrobes, a generously sized second bedroom, and a modern white bathroom suite.

The top floor has been converted to allow for an excellent loft space and has a Velux style window which has breathtaking views to the rear.

Externally, the property has been professionally landscaped with stylish design features throughout, including multiple storage sheds, attractive seating areas, and a rear gate providing direct access to the picturesque Roughfields.

As previously mentioned the home is ideally located for those wishing to combine commuter facilities with ease of access to open countryside. The centre of Hadfield is a short distance away and has a range of shopping facilities catering for most day to day needs. Whilst for those greater needs the centre of Glossop is a short drive or train journey away, and is regularly serviced on local bus routes. It has a wide variety of retail establishments, and leisure amenities. Primary and secondary schooling is readily available throughout the dale and being situated close to Padfield it offers access to the Trans Pennine Trail, providing biking and walking into spectacular countryside.
